When dogs ingest alcohol, the consequences can be severe. Unlike humans, who may have developed tolerance to alcohol, dogs have a significantly different metabolic framework that renders them more vulnerable to its toxic effects. Bladder stones, medically referred to as uroliths, represent a common ailment affecting dogs, being crystalline formations that can develop within the urinary bladder. These rock-like structures form primarily due to the precipitation of minerals that exist in urine, which can occur when the urine becomes supersaturated with certain substances, resulting in the aggregation of minerals.

Brachycephalic dogs are a specific group of breeds characterized by their short and broad skulls, which result in a flat-faced appearance. The term “brachycephalic” is derived from the Greek words “brachy,” meaning short, and “cephalic,” referring to the head.
